First Black Caucus Meeting & possible upcoming events


Dear Democrats Abroad Black Caucus Friends,

A big thanks for all those who came out last Sunday to our first Democrats Abroad Black Caucus meet-up!  
The first meeting was very productive and we encourage you to share your talents and experience to ensure further progress and success.

Marc Castagnerea Dem. Abroad, Hamburg team head, gave us a small history of the Democrats Abroad in Hamburg.
Candice Newton told us about her new leadership of the Young Democrats.

We discussed possibilities of involvement & unity with other Black Democrats Abroad.

Possibilities are the inviting of speakers, for example: Michelle Alexander (bestseller of The New Jim Crow)
or Darryl Davis (who dialogues with KKK members into giving up their robes)

Some of us will be doing research pertaining to these possibilities and also concerning gun control issues, Me Too Movements here in Germany and Black Lives Matter Germany.

Our main issue of course, is getting people abroad to “Get out the vote!”

For this cause, we are suggesting combining a Juneteenth picnic / barbecue at the Planten & Blomen with a Get Out The Vote Booth on the nearby bridge.
The Juneteenth event will hopefully take place on June the 24th at 13.00. Everyone should bring their favorite "picnic baskets" to share. Family members are cordially invited to attend.

Those from the Booth action are cordially invited to join us after their event.
